Roy Whitfield Bryant, 89, of Cowpens, SC, died Sunday, June 18, 2017, at Spartanburg Regional Hospice Home. Born July 17, 1927, in Galax, VA, he was the son of the late James Carl and Flora Duncan Bryant. A U. S. Navy veteran of World War II and graduate of the Industrial Institute of Electronics, Mr. Bryant was a member of Casey Creek Baptist Church and retired from Hassens Manufacturing. Survivors include his wife of 70 years, Mary Wilson Bryant; children, James Bryant (Cheryl) of Cowpens, SC, Kaye Allen (Kit) of Lexington, NC, Debbie George of New Port Richey, FL; son-in-law, Vance Oxendine of Clemmons, NC; 14 grandchildren; 13 great-grandchildren; and 1 great-great-grandchild.
